Работа с электронными таблицами невозможна без базовых арифметических операций, и деление является одной из самых востребованных функций. Когда пользователь задается вопросом, как в экселе поделить сумму на число, он часто сталкивается с необходимостью распределить общий бюджет, рассчитать среднее значение или определить процентное соотношение. Программа Microsoft Excel предлагает множество инструментов для выполнения этой задачи, от простейшего символа «слэш» до сложных вложенных функций.
Понимание принципов деления в Excel открывает двери к более продвинутой аналитике данных. Вы можете делить содержимое одной ячейки на другую, использовать константы или делить целые массивы данных. Важно отметить, что синтаксис формул остается единым для всех версий табличного редактора, будь то Excel 2016, 2019 или подписка Microsoft 365.
В этой статье мы подробно разберем все нюансы операции деления. Мы рассмотрим, как избежать распространенных ошибок, таких как деление на ноль, и как правильно использовать абсолютные ссылки, чтобы формулы не «ломались» при копировании. Готовность к работе с цифрами требует точности, и правильная формула — это первый шаг к корректному результату.
Базовый синтаксис формулы деления
Любая математическая операция в Excel начинается со знака равенства. Это сигнал для программы о том, что последующие символы являются вычислительной формулой, а не текстовым содержимым. Для выполнения деления используется стандартный математический оператор — косая черта (слэш), которая обычно находится на клавиатуре рядом с правым Shift. Базовая структура выглядит так: =Делимое/Делитель.
Рассмотрим простой пример. Если в ячейке A1 находится число 100, а в ячейке B1 — число 5, то для получения результата (20) вам необходимо в третьей ячейке ввести формулу =A1/B1. После нажатия клавиши Enter программа мгновенно произведет вычисления. Главное правило: делитель никогда не должен быть равен нулю, иначе вы получите ошибку #ДЕЛ/0!.
Вы также можете использовать в формулах не только адреса ячеек, но и конкретные числа. Например, запись =A1/10 разделит значение из ячейки A1 на десять. Это удобно, когда вам нужно быстро масштабировать данные или переводить единицы измерения (например, сантиметры в миллиметры, умножая на 10, или наоборот, деля).
Использование числовых констант в формулах имеет свои преимущества и недостатки. С одной стороны, это ускоряет ввод, с другой — делает формулу менее гибкой при изменении условий задачи. Если вам потребуется изменить делитель с 10 на 12, придется править каждую формулу вручную, если только вы не вынесете число 10 в отдельную ячейку-параметр.
Деление столбцов и использование абсолютных ссылок
Одной из самых частых задач является необходимость разделить весь столбец чисел на одну и ту же константу. Представьте, что у вас есть список цен в долларах, и вам нужно пересчитать их в евро по фиксированному курсу. Вводить формулу для каждой строки вручную — пустая трата времени. Здесь на помощь приходит механизм копирования формул и закрепления ссылок.
Чтобы разделить столбец A на число, находящееся в ячейке C1, вы пишете формулу =A1/$C$1. Символы доллара создают абсолютную ссылку. Это означает, что при копировании формулы вниз (протягивании за маркер заполнения) адрес делимого (A1) будет меняться на A2, A3 и так далее, а адрес делителя (C1) останется неизменным.
Без использования знаков доллара ссылка на делитель стала бы относительной. При копировании формулы во вторую строку она превратилась бы в =A2/C2, что привело бы к делению на пустую ячейку или неверное значение. Поэтому использование $ критически важно для корректной работы табличных вычислений.
☑️ Проверка перед копированием формулы
Существует еще один способ зафиксировать ссылку без ручного ввода знаков доллара. После выделения ячейки в формуле достаточно нажать клавишу F4. Каждое нажатие будет циклически менять тип ссылки: абсолютная ($A$1), смешанная с фиксацией строки (A$1), смешанная с фиксацией столбца ($A1) и относительная (A1). Для нашей задачи нужен первый вариант.
Использование функции ПРОИЗВЕДЕНИЕ для деления
Хотя оператор деления «/» является стандартом, в Excel существует функция ПРОИЗВЕДЕНИЕ (в английской версии PRODUCT), которая обычно используется для умножения. Однако математики знают, что деление на число эквивалентно умножению на обратную дробь (число в степени -1). Таким образом, разделить A1 на 5 — это то же самое, что умножить A1 на 0,2.
Использование функций вместо операторов может быть полезным в сложных составных формулах, где нужно совместить несколько действий. Например, если вы хотите разделить сумму нескольких ячеек на константу, можно записать: =ПРОИЗВЕДЕНИЕ(СУММ(A1:A10); 1/5). Хотя это выглядит более громоздко, чем =СУММ(A1:A10)/5, такой подход иногда применяется для унификации синтаксиса в макросах или специфических отчетах.
Поэтому для чистого деления оператор слэш остается наиболее надежным и понятным инструментом.
Тем не менее, знание альтернативных методов расширяет кругозор пользователя. В некоторых случаях, при работе с массивами данных в новых версиях Excel (Dynamic Arrays), использование функций может дать преимущество в скорости пересчета больших объемов информации.
Секрет быстрой вставки оператора
На клавиатуре с русской раскладкой символ деления «/» часто находится на той же клавише, что и запятая или точка. Если у вас цифровая клавиатура (Numpad), символ «/» расположен в правом верхнем углу блока цифр. Использование Numpad значительно ускоряет ввод формул.
Деление суммы нескольких ячеек
Часто возникает ситуация, когда нужно разделить не одно конкретное число, а итог вычислений. Например, общую выручку за месяц (сумму всех продаж) нужно поделить на количество рабочих дней. В этом случае оператор деления комбинируется с функцией СУММ. Формула будет иметь вид: =СУММ(диапазон)/делитель.
Рассмотрим пример. В ячейках от A1 до A10 находятся ежедневные продажи. В ячейке C1 указано количество сотрудников. Чтобы узнать, сколько продаж в среднем приходится на одного сотрудника (условно деля общую сумму на число людей), пишем: =СУММ(A1:A10)/C1. Excel сначала выполнит сложение внутри скобок, а затем разделит полученный результат на значение в C1.
Приоритет операций в Excel следует стандартным математическим правилам. Деление и умножение выполняются раньше сложения и вычитания, но скобки всегда имеют наивысший приоритет. Если вы напишете =A1+A2/B1, то Excel сначала разделит A2 на B1, а потом прибавит A1. Чтобы разделить сумму A1 и A2 на B1, обязательно используйте скобки: =(A1+A2)/B1.
Ошибки в приоритете операций — одна из самых частых причин неверных расчетов. Всегда проверяйте, охватывают ли ваши скобки весь диапазон чисел, которые должны быть просуммированы перед делением. Визуально формулы со скобками читаются сложнее, но они гарантируют математическую точность.
Анализ и исправление ошибок при делении
При работе с большими массивами данных неизбежно возникают ошибки. Самая известная из них при делении — #ДЕЛ/0! (в английской версии #DIV/0!). Она появляется, когда знаменатель дроби равен нулю или пуст. Пустая ячейка в Excel при математических операциях часто приравнивается к нулю. Это не баг программы, а математическая аксиома.
Чтобы таблица выглядела опрятно и не пугала пользователя красными значками, ошибку можно «скрыть» или заменить на более понятный текст, например, прочерк или ноль. Для этого используется функция ЕСЛИОШИБКА (или IFERROR). Формула примет вид: =ЕСЛИОШИБКА(A1/B1; "-"). Если деление пройдет успешно, вы увидите результат, если возникнет ошибка — появится прочерк.
Другая распространенная ошибка — #ЗНАЧ! (#VALUE!). Она возникает, если одна из ячеек, участвующих в делении, содержит текст, даже если он визуально похож на число (например, «100 руб.»). Excel не может разделить текст на число. В таких случаях необходимо очистить данные или использовать функции для извлечения чисел из текста.
| Тип ошибки | Причина возникновения | Метод решения |
|---|---|---|
| #ДЕЛ/0! | Делитель равен 0 или ячейка пуста | Проверить данные, использовать ЕСЛИОШИБКА |
| #ЗНАЧ! | В формуле есть текст вместо числа | Очистить ячейки, проверить формат |
| #ИМЯ? | Ошибка в имени функции или синтаксисе | Проверить написании функции, язык Excel |
| ######## | Ячейка слишком узкая для отображения числа | Расширить столбец двойным кликом |
Специальная вставка: быстрое деление без формул
Иногда нет необходимости создавать новый столбец с результатами вычислений. Вам нужно просто изменить существующие числа, разделив их на определенную величину. Создавать для этого отдельный столбец с формулами, а потом удалять исходные данные — долго. В Excel есть мощный инструмент «Специальная вставка», который позволяет выполнять операции прямо в ячейках.
Алгоритм действий прост: в любую свободную ячейку впишите число, на которое нужно разделить (например, 100). Скопируйте эту ячейку (Ctrl+C). Затем выделите диапазон ячеек, которые нужно разделить. Нажмите правой кнопкой мыши, выберите «Специальная вставка» (или нажмите Ctrl+Alt+V). В открывшемся окне в разделе «Операция» выберите «Разделить» и нажмите ОК.
Все выделенные числа будут мгновенно разделены на 100. Исходная ячейка с числом 100 вам больше не нужна, ее можно удалить. Этот метод особенно полезен при конвертации валют или изменении единиц измерения в уже готовых отчетах, где перестраивать структуру формул нецелесообразно.
⚠️ Внимание: Операция «Специальная вставка» необратима. Она заменяет исходные данные новыми значениями. Убедитесь, что у вас есть копия исходного файла, или вы уверены в своих действиях, так как отменить это действие можно только немедленным нажатием
Ctrl+Z.
Часто задаваемые вопросы (FAQ)
Как разделить число на проценты в Excel?
Проценты в Excel хранятся как десятичные дроби (10% = 0,1). Чтобы разделить число на процент, просто используйте обычную формулу деления. Например, =A1/10% равносильно =A1/0,1, что умножит число A1 на 10. Будьте внимательны: деление на процент часто увеличивает число, а не уменьшает его.
Почему при делении получается дробное число с запятой, а нужно целое?
Excel по умолчанию отображает столько знаков после запятой, сколько нужно для точности. Чтобы округлить результат, используйте функцию ОКРУГЛ (например, =ОКРУГЛ(A1/B1; 0) для целого числа) или измените формат ячейки, уменьшив количество знаков после запятой на вкладке «Главная».
Можно ли разделить ячейку на текст?
Математическое деление на текст невозможно. Если в ячейке-делителе находится текст, вы получите ошибку #ЗНАЧ!. Однако, если текст выглядит как число (например, "100"), но записан как текст, Excel может попытаться преобразовать его, но лучше привести данные к числовому формату через инструмент «Текст по столбцам».
Как разделить дату на число?
В Excel даты — это порядковые номера дней. Разделив дату на 2, вы получите половину этого числового значения, что может дать дату из далекого прошлого (например, 1900 год). Для работы с датами используйте специальные функции, такие как ДАТА или вычитание дней, а не арифметическое деление самой ячейки даты.
⚠️ Внимание: При копировании формул деления убедитесь, что формат результирующих ячеек установлен как «Общий» или «Числовой». Если формат стоит «Дата», результат деления (например, 0,5) может отобразиться как 31.12.1899 или другой странный день.